哎呀呀,又出现啦!今天咱们聊聊云服务器连接交换机那点事儿。信不信,很多看到这个问题的小伙伴一脸懵逼:到底是云平台的问题,还是交换机的锅?别急别急,先别抱头痛哭,带你一步步拆解死结,找到“罪魁祸首”。如果你正苦于云服务器连接交换机不通,那就跟我一起来瞧瞧,看我怎么把这个问题扔进“无敌排查池”!
首先,咱们得弄明白:云服务器连接交换机出问题的原因有一百种,但最常遇到的几大“坑”一定是这些:网络配置错误、VPC设置不当、子网掩码不匹配、安全组策略缺失、物理或虚拟网络接口故障,以及路由策略不正确。搞懂这些点,就是成功的一半!
先说网络配置错误。很多时候问题出在云端虚拟网卡(网卡)没有正确绑定到虚拟交换机(VSwitch),导致你的云服务器“看不到”交换机。就像在别人的聚会上,你站在门外,用力敲门,但门没有开。这时候第一步,要确认云服务器的网络接口是否已正确绑定VSwitch,确认安全组规则是否放行相关端口,尤其是常用的如管理端口(比如22、3389)和数据交换端口。
紧接着,VPC(虚拟私有云)设置不合理也能让连接失败。假设VPC的子网范围没有覆盖到你的云服务器所在的子网,或者路由表没有添加正确的转发规则,那么云服务器就好比迷路的小孩,连别人家的玩具(在这里就是交换机)都摸不到。这时候需要检查VPC的子网配置,确保你的云服务器和交换机在同一个子网,或者它们之间的路由链路是畅通的。
网络子网掩码也是无比重要的。有些“搞笑”的场景是,一个云实例的子网掩码和交换机的子网掩码不一致,导致“邻居”永远找不到“家”。大家可以用ping命令测试一下,看看是否有响应。如果没有,试试调整子网掩码,确保它们都在同一段网络里,这样连接才不“打酱油”。
当然,不能忽视的还有安全组。它就像噩梦中的“门神”,会挡住所有试图进入的邻居。很多云平台(如阿里云、AWS、Azure)默认安全组策略是关闭所有端口的,需要手动放行相关端口,比如TCP 22、80、443,甚至是特定的应用端口。你要确保你的云实例的安全组规则允许对应的通信,否则就算交换机工作得天花乱坠,云服务器也无声无息。
针尖对麦芒的是,虚拟网络接口(vNIC)的问题也经常出“故障”。比如VNIC驱动没有正确安装,或是虚拟网卡被禁用了。检查云平台提供的控制台,确认虚拟网卡状态正常,驱动无误,重新绑定、重启一下,说不定就能“神奇”地解决问题!
路由策略同样是绕不过去的坑。一旦路由配置异常,云服务器的请求就会“迷路”跑到别的方向去,根本无法到达交换机。这里建议使用平台提供的路由诊断工具,查一查路由表,确认到目标的路径是不是畅通无阻。当然,有些云平台还支持类似“路由追踪”的命令,就像GPS一样,把“迷路”的地方一网打尽!
另外,还要养成一个好习惯,留意一下云平台的监控和日志。很多云服务提供商会详细记录网络异常信息,从中找到连接失败的蛛丝马迹。比如,说不定是一次幺蛾子似的安全组误操作,把自己的云实例变成“孤儿”啦!
如果按这些办法核查后,仍旧“束手无策”,可以考虑重置云服务器网络设置,或者重启交换机和云实例。有时候,平台的小bug也会导致各种奇奇怪怪的问题。记得在操作前备份配置,免得“出错就伤心”。
哦,对了,提个小提示:别忘了,某些云平台在默认状态下,可能开启了“虚拟化网络隔离”,也就是说,你的云实例和交换机“在不同的虚拟隔离区”,小心别被隔离病毒“坑死”。确保虚拟网络配置与整体架构协调一致,是问题根源的关键一步!
如果你觉得自己实在搞不定,不妨试试联系云平台客服或者技术支持。经验丰富的工程师们一针见血,帮你轻松搞定繁琐配置。这就像有了隐形的“云中侦探团队”,帮你追踪运作的每一个细节!
说到这里,突然想起一句话:“网络迷宫,本身就是一个大写的笑话。”不过,有个小窍门:比如那个网站(bbs.77.ink)上的玩游戏想赚零花钱的朋友们,也可以用这招碰碰运气,互联网的世界,又何尝不充满了无限可能呢!
希望这篇“云服务器连接交换机失败”的指南,能帮你拨开迷雾,找到那条通向顺畅的“光明大道”。每次遇到问题,就把它当做一场“脑筋急转弯”,耐心拆解,找到答案,说不定下一秒,就能爽快地在云端自由翱翔啦!